Hiregiant (South West) Ltd is hiring a Class 2 HGV RORO Driver based in Chippenham, Wiltshire, South West, UK. This is a full-time opportunity (£39,134). Great opportunity for a Class 2 RORO HGV Driver based in Chippenham, Wiltshire.

Hiregiant have opportunities for Class 2 HGV drivers with RORO experience. Immediate start, weekly pay, easy online application, apply today!

You will be driving a Class 2 HGV (Roll-on / Roll-off) and tasked with a route usually completing 4 to 8 drops or collections each day. All drops will be commercial properties.

How to prepare for a job interview at Hiregiant (South West) Ltd

Know Your Vehicle Inside Out

Make sure you’re familiar with the Class 2 HGV and RORO systems. Brush up on the specifics of how to operate the vehicle, as well as any safety regulations. This knowledge will show your potential employer that you take the role seriously and are ready to hit the ground running.

Route Planning is Key

Since the job involves multiple drops or collections, practice discussing how you would plan your routes efficiently. Be prepared to talk about how you handle time management and what strategies you use to ensure timely deliveries. This will demonstrate your organisational skills.

Highlight Relevant Experience

If you have previous experience as a Class 2 HGV driver or with RORO vehicles, make sure to highlight this during the interview. Share specific examples of your past roles, focusing on challenges you faced and how you overcame them. This will help you stand out as a strong candidate.

Ask Insightful Questions

Prepare a few questions to ask the interviewer about the company culture, team dynamics, or specific expectations for the role. This shows that you’re genuinely interested in the position and helps you assess if it’s the right fit for you.
